Mission Impossible 2

In sort, one of the best James Bond movies I've seen in a while. The central character has plenty of action scenes, the other secondary characters are kept out of sight, there's the obligatory female ointerest, there;s...

Oh, wait a minute... This is supposed to be Mission Impossible? Hmm, that changes things a bit. Still an entertaining movie on it's own, just so long as you forget it's supposed to be Mission Impossible. True, TOm Cruise has an MI team, but they are never realoly part of things like in the original series; the series was all about a team doing a number on some third-world bad guy. This is about just one character. They have one guy ion the team because they need someone at a computer keyboard, onaother one whose function seems to be wise cracks and driving a helicopter, and the thgird member is the Bond-style love interest who's not even involved in a MI-style con job but just a simple infiltration and info-gathering gig. Definitely not MI.

It does have a plot, and plenty of good action sequences, including some motorcycle sequences that boarder on the physically impossible (somebody had something more then a correspondence course in dribving here). Your bvasic Bond ripoff, all it needs is Q and a room full of gadgets.

See it because it's entertaining, but don't see it because it's Mission Impossible because then you'll be disappointed.
